Output dd80dd223aa03f3733958a382c63ebbc94736ec95a91b55c48d4f0c547211f17:6

value
2894375
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4f96ceeb7e2671e88fcacf966e3f3f509029322 OP_EQUALVERIFY OP_CHECKSIG
address
1Mshs8KG1D1wrPxReEu1LstwJjqYXnLB1g
transaction
dd80dd223aa03f3733958a382c63ebbc94736ec95a91b55c48d4f0c547211f17
spent
true